    Which agricultural machinery photovoltaic panel is the best

    When deciding which solar panel is best for agriculture, the choice depends on the specific needs of the farm and its energy demands. The best option for most farms is a ground-mounted elevated structure with partial shading (30–50%) and corrosion-resistant materials, ensuring long-term. Monocrystalline solar panels offer the highest efficiency (17-22%) for farms with limited space, making them ideal for barn roofs and compact installations.
